The Role of Social Media Platforms

We can't talk about viral videos without talking about social media, right? Platforms like TikTok, Instagram Reels, Twitter, and YouTube are the engines that drive this kind of phenomenon. These platforms are built for rapid content sharing. Their algorithms are designed to push popular content to more and more users, creating a snowball effect. A video that gets a lot of likes, shares, and comments in its first hour is far more likely to be shown to millions. User-generated content is king. The "Pinstagram Setaniyase viral video" likely originated from a regular user, not a big production company. This accessibility makes it easier for anyone to potentially create the next viral hit. Trends and challenges also play a massive role. Often, viral videos are part of a larger trend or challenge that encourages participation and sharing. People see a video, want to replicate it, or put their own spin on it, further spreading the original content. Influencers and shared accounts can also act as catalysts. When a popular influencer or a large shared account picks up a video, it instantly exposes it to a much larger audience. The "Pinstagram Setaniyase viral video" probably benefited from being shared across multiple platforms and by various accounts, maximizing its reach. Think about how a video can start on TikTok, get reposted on Instagram, then discussed on Twitter, and eventually end up on YouTube compilation videos. Each step of this journey amploys its visibility. The interactive nature of these platforms, with features like duets, stitches, and reaction videos, also allows for continuous engagement and evolution of the content, keeping it relevant and discoverable for longer periods. The sheer volume of content uploaded daily means that breaking through the noise is incredibly difficult, making the virality of any specific piece of content, like the "Pinstagram Setaniyase viral video," a testament to its ability to capture attention and engagement in a highly competitive digital landscape. The platforms themselves are constantly tweaking their algorithms to keep users engaged, and this often means prioritizing content that elicits strong reactions and encourages interaction, which is exactly what viral videos do.
